In this case, it's a global warming debate between a well-credentialed skeptic (Dr. John Christy) and a notable alarmist (Dr. William Schlesinger). It happened last night in lil' ol' Hickory, N.C., where at least 250 people witnessed a respectable but spirited exchange. You can read a couple of summaries or just watch it for yourself at the John Locke Foundation blog.
